Wilson reaches critical stage of his tenure as Sharks GM

Related Topics: Brent Burns

It’s been a redeeming 10 months for Doug Wilson, who has overseen a resurgent club that again looks like it could make some noise in the postseason.

After last season’s debacle that ended with chants of “Fire Wilson” resonating from an increasingly reduced SAP Center crowd, Wilson went out and upgraded his starting goalie in Martin Jones; added Paul Martin on defense as a partner for Brent Burns with generally positive results; and brought in Joel Ward, who has surpassed expectations offensively and fit in seamlessly in a locker room that needed a change of atmosphere.

In a couple under-the-radar yet shrewd moves he unearthed rookie Joonas Donskoi, who has come out of nowhere to become a key offensive cog, and signed free agent Dainius Zubrus for some veteran forward depth and leadership.
